Abstract:The oxidation of Fe-15Cr-5Al-0.3Y (wt.%) coupons and 22-lm-diameter fibers has been studied in a helium atmosphere containing *150 ppm oxygen at temperatures of 750-950°C. Thermogravimetric analysis was used to follow kinetics, and oxide scales were analyzed with scanning-electron microscopy, electron-microprobe analysis, and photostimulated luminescence.
